Prep Time: 5 Minutes Cook Time: 30 Minutes |
Ready In: 35 Minutes Servings: 6 |
|
I have cobbled together quite a few recipes and ingredients trying to find a sauce that is rich in flavor without being too sweet. It's still a work in progress - but I don't want to loose the ingredients the next time I make it. Ingredients:
2 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il |
2 garlic cloves, crushed |
1/2 cup onion, minced |
28 ounces tomato puree |
1 teaspoon worcestershire sauce |
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ar |
1 teaspoon salt |
fresh ground pepper |
1 teaspoon dried basil |
1 teaspoon oregano (we used fresh because we had it on hand) |
1 teaspoon sugar |
Directions:
1. Heat oil in saucepan, add garlic and onions, sautee, but don't brown. 2. Add remainder of ingredients and simmer for 30 minutes. 3. Cool and add to pizza dough. 4. Enough sauce for 2 14 pizzas. |
